VTuber Project Parast! to End in September 2026, All Members Graduate
The closure of Parast! after roughly three years of activity marks the end of a project that underwent a management change last year and ultimately could not sustain its operations.

The VTuber project Parast! will shut down on September 30, 2026, with all four members graduating. The announcement came via the official X account on June 25. The project changed management last year and held ongoing discussions with each talent before deciding to end. Shirakasa Kurage will graduate first on July 4, while Yakushino Shino, Kanbara Asahi, and Suzukami Utane will continue until the project's final day. A graduation live is set for August 29, though Kurage will not appear. The official website and X account will close after a period, and some YouTube content will be made private. Pre-order merchandise will still be fulfilled, and in-stock items will sell until stock runs out or each talent's graduation date.
